TotK Zonai Device Dispensers as Gacha Machines

Nintendo Tokyo has launched a new line of collectible Zonai Device magnetic capsule toys, dispensed via their gacha machine. This article details these new collectibles.

Six Magnetic Zonai Devices Now Available

Nintendo Tokyo's gachapon (gacha machine) now offers six magnetic Zonai Device capsule toys, exclusive to this location. These miniature versions of iconic devices from The Legend of Zelda: Tears of the Kingdom include the Zonai Fan, Flame Emitter, Portable Pot, Shock Emitter, Big Wheel, and Rocket. Each toy features a magnet designed to resemble the Ultrahand's adhesive, mirroring in-game functionality. The capsules themselves are styled after the in-game Device Dispensers.

Unlike acquiring these devices in-game, these collectibles require a monetary investment. Each capsule costs approximately $4, with a two-capsule purchase limit per transaction. Customers must re-queue for additional attempts, potentially resulting in long wait times given the game's popularity.

Past Nintendo Gachapon Releases

Nintendo's gachapon endeavors began in June 2021 with the "Controller Button Collections," featuring retro Famicom and NES controller keychains. A second wave, released in July 2024, expanded the collection to include SNES, N64, and GameCube controller designs.

These collectibles are available at Nintendo Stores in Tokyo, Osaka, and Kyoto, and also at the Narita Airport Check-In booth. While the Zonai Devices are currently Tokyo-exclusive, future availability at other locations or through resellers (at potentially inflated prices) is possible.
